The President of the United States of America, Donald Trump, did not give a clear answer regarding Ukraine's role in negotiations to end the war that Russia is waging against our country.

This happened during the American leader's briefing in the Oval Office. So, journalists asked Trump whether he considers Ukraine an equal participant in the peace process. The US president avoided a direct answer.

“That’s an interesting question. I think they’re going to have to make peace. People are being killed, it’s a bad war, and I think they’re going to have to make peace. That’s what I think,” the White House chief of staff replied.

Other statements by Donald Trump about Ukraine

As you know, Trump has repeatedly repeated the thesis that if he were the president of the United States, Russia would not have attacked Ukraine in 2022. It is worth noting that the Russian Federation's war against Ukraine has been going on since 2014, and Trump's first presidential term was from 2017 to 2021.

He also promised to end the war in Ukraine within 24 hours, although he later admitted that this was an unattainable goal. According to the American president, a ceasefire in Ukraine is possible “in the not too distant future.”

At the same time, the head of the White House considers a return to the 2014 borders unlikely.

Speaking about the prospect of Ukraine's membership in NATO, he agreed with the statement of Pentagon chief Pete Hegseth, who called such a scenario unrealistic.
